mb_check_encoding

(PHP 4 >= 4.4.3, PHP 5 >= 5.1.3, PHP 7, PHP 8)

mb_check_encodingCheck if strings are valid for the specified encoding

Descrição

mb_check_encoding(array|string|null $value = null, ?string $encoding = null): bool

Checks if the specified byte stream is valid for the specified encoding. If value is of type array, all keys and values are validated recursively. It is useful to prevent so-called "Invalid Encoding Attack".

Parâmetros

value

The byte stream or array to check. If it is omitted, this function checks all the input from the beginning of the request.

Aviso

As of PHP 8.1.0, omitting this parameter or passing null is deprecated.

encoding

The expected encoding.

Valor Retornado

Retorna true em caso de sucesso ou false em caso de falha.

Changelog

Versão Descrição
8.1.0 Calling this function with null as value or without argument is deprecated.
8.0.0 value and encoding are nullable now.
7.2.0 This function now also accepts an array as value. Formerly, only strings have been supported.
